Description

The SN74LVC1G34DBVR is a single-buffer gate integrated circuit from Texas Instruments designed for general-purpose logic applications. It operates with a wide supply voltage range from 1.65 V to 5.5 V, making it suitable for both 3.3 V and 5 V systems. This device is characterized by its high-speed performance and low power consumption, benefiting various digital applications.
Key features include a 3.5 ns typical propagation delay at 3.3 V, ensuring rapid signal processing. It also offers a high output drive capability, with output current up to ±32 mA, which is useful for driving LEDs or other loads directly. The SN74LVC1G34DBVR is designed with input and output protection against electrostatic discharge, ensuring reliable operation in diverse environments.
The device is encapsulated in a small SOT-23-5 package, making it suitable for space-constrained circuit designs. Its robust performance and flexibility make it ideal for buffering and driving data lines in consumer electronics, computing equipment, and communication devices.

Features

The SN74LVC1G34DBVR is a single buffer/driver IC from Texas Instruments. Key features include:
1. Voltage Range: Operates from 1.65 V to 5.5 V, making it compatible with a wide range of logic levels.
2. High-Speed Performance: Designed for high-speed driving applications.
3. Low Power Consumption: Supports ultralow power applications with a very low quiescent current.
4. Input/Output Type: Features CMOS input levels and is tolerant to 5 V inputs, allowing for interfacing with 5 V systems.
5. Drive Capability: Can drive up to 32 mA at 4.5 V, suitable for driving moderate loads.
6. Protection: Includes features such as power-down high-impedance inputs/outputs, preventing backflow of current.
7. Temperature Range: Operates in temperatures from -40°C to 125°C, suitable for industrial applications.
8. Packaging: Available in a small SOT-23-5 package, ideal for space-constrained applications.
These features make the SN74LVC1G34DBVR suitable for various applications requiring a simple buffering/driver solution in compact form factors.

Package

The SN74LVC1G34DBVR is a single buffer gate from Texas Instruments. It comes in a SOT-23 package, which is a small-outline transistor package with five pins. The "DBVR" in the part number denotes the specific package type and tape-and-reel packaging for automated assembly processes.
